AC/DC Voltage: <1000V AC/DC

AC VOLTS
Ranges

Accuracy

Resolution

Overload Protection

600 mV to 1000V

±(1.0% +3 dgts)

0.1 mV to 1V

1000V

Minimum sensitivity: 0.5V AC (auto selection mode), Frequency bandwidth: 400Hz

DC VOLTS
Ranges

Accuracy

Resolution

Overload Protection

600 mV to 1000V

±(0.5% +3 dgts)

0.1 mV to 1V

1000V

Minimum sensitivity: 0.5V DC (auto selection mode)

 

 

WARNING

  Use CATIII rated Test leads or higher.

  Do not attempt to measure more than 1000V AC/DC.

  Do not exceed 25 volts AC or 60 volts DC – RMS at either the  

  common  or multifunction input ports as measured from 

 

  earth ground.
